当TP钱包余额不显示:从排查到同态加密驱动的支付未来

问题描述与总体思路:TP(TokenPocket)钱包余额不显示常见于链路、节点、合约或前端缓存问题。本文以技术指南口吻,从故障排查到面向未来的支付架构展开,兼顾便捷性、安全性与隐私保护(含同态加密与PAX集成)的落地方案。

一、快速排查清单(工程师视角)

1) 链与网络:确认当前网络(ETH/BSC/Polygon等)是否正确,切换到公共RPC或自建节点验证是否可返回余额。2) 代币合约:通过区块浏览器查询合约balanceOf,若链上有余额,问题在客户端展示或indexer。3) Indexer与缓存:检查后端索引服务(The Graph、自建subgraph)是否同步。4) 钱包前端:清除缓存、重载钱包、查看连接权限(授权或权限被撤销)。5) 私钥/助记词:非关键故障,但建议离线备份。6) PAX与稳定币:若PAX余额不显示,确认是否为合约地址或token symbol冲突。

二、专家视点:为何需要新的支付范式

当前移动支付强调“便捷+合规”,但链上隐私与合规常处冲突。专家建议采用分层架构:链下快速结算、链上最终清算;在用户侧采用隐私保护计算以避免泄露敏感余额信息。

三、同态加密与隐私结算的工程化实现

1) 目标:让第三方服务在不解密账户余额的前提下,验证余额充足或完成支付授权。2) 流程:用户本地钱包生成余额的同态加密密文并上传;验证方使用同态运算(加减比较)完成可用性判断并返回加密签名;用户解密或将签名提交链上作为证明。3) 性能实践:使用部分同态(Paillier)处理加法运算,结合零知识证明(zk-SNARK)验证复杂逻辑,将重负载放在边缘服务与硬件加速器上。

四、独特支付方案:PAX锚定的混合清算

提出一种“PAX锚定托管+同态预校验”的支付方案:商户收到支付请求,发起PAX计价发票;用户在钱包端用同态加密证明余额覆盖发票金额,链下签署多方合约并在预设阈值触发链上清算。该方案兼顾稳定币的价格稳定与隐私保护,减少链上gas开销,同时保留法律可追溯性。

五、落地建议与运维要点

- 提供多RPC回退策略、健康探针与索引自愈。- 在客户端实现隐私计算模块,提供可审计的本地日志。- 与合规方协商“隐私保护证明”接受范围,设计可逆审计机制。

结语:TP钱包余额显示问题通常是可工程化解决的链路问题,但它也暴露了当前支付体系在隐私与便捷间的张力。将同态加密、PAX稳定币与混合清算架构结合,是一条兼顾用户体验与合规性的可行路径,值得开发者与产品团队共同推进。

作者:林一舟发布时间:2025-12-04 21:25:28

评论

相关阅读